cadillac 2006 SRX unit is the same. You can have dealership reprogram or just plus and play it works fine. the only reason to reprogram is disk number buttons on steering wheel and or songs are backward. There is one number difference in the part number. I picked up one from usrd parts for 75.00 and it is working fine.
